Vue学习笔记:掌握前端JavaScript框架
需积分: 9 104 浏览量
更新于2024-12-04
收藏 94KB ZIP 举报
资源摘要信息:"LearnVue:记录Vue学习历程"
在探讨"LearnVue:记录Vue学习历程"这一主题时,我们需要将关注点放在Vue.js框架上,这是目前流行的前端JavaScript框架之一。Vue.js以其渐进式的特点以及灵活的设计而受到开发者的喜爱。以下是关于Vue.js学习历程的详细知识点:
1. Vue.js简介
Vue.js是由一位名叫尤雨溪(Evan You)的前端工程师创建的。它是一种构建用户界面的渐进式框架。所谓的“渐进式”意味着Vue.js是模块化的,我们可以只使用Vue.js的核心库,也可以与其他库或现有项目整合使用。
2. Vue.js的核心特性
- 数据驱动与组件化:Vue.js最核心的特性是其响应式的数据绑定系统,它使得开发者能够更加方便地管理数据和视图之间的交互。
- 简洁的API:Vue.js的API设计简洁、直观,易于上手。
- 可扩展性:Vue.js可以通过插件和混入等机制进行扩展。
3. Vue.js的学习基础
- HTML/CSS:了解HTML和CSS是使用Vue.js的前提条件。
- JavaScript:掌握JavaScript是学习Vue.js的基础。Vue.js基于现代JavaScript,因此熟悉ES5及以上的语法是必要的。
- DOM操作:了解DOM以及如何通过JavaScript操作DOM,虽然Vue.js提倡以数据驱动视图,但仍然需要了解基本的DOM操作。
4. Vue.js的学习资源
- 官方文档:Vue.js的官方文档是一个非常重要的学习资源,它详细介绍了框架的各个方面。
- 在线教程和视频:网络上有大量的免费和付费教程、视频课程,适合不同阶段的学习者。
- 社区和论坛:Vue.js有一个活跃的社区,许多开发者会在社区和论坛上分享经验和解决方案。
- 书籍:市面上存在许多关于Vue.js的书籍,适合想要系统学习的开发者。
5. Vue.js的学习路径
- 理解Vue.js的基本概念:首先需要理解什么是组件、指令、插槽等基本概念。
- 学习使用Vue CLI:Vue CLI是一个基于Vue.js进行快速开发的完整系统,学习使用Vue CLI可以提高开发效率。
- 实践项目:通过动手实践来加深对Vue.js的理解。可以从简单的计数器、待办事项列表开始,逐步过渡到更复杂的单页应用(SPA)。
- 深入学习Vue.js原理:在掌握了基本使用后,可以深入学习Vue.js的响应式原理、虚拟DOM等高级特性。
6. Vue.js的生态系统
- Vue Router:负责单页应用的路由管理。
- Vuex:用于状态管理,与React的Redux类似。
- Vue CLI:为Vue.js项目提供快速搭建和开发的脚手架工具。
- 第三方库:如vue-tables、vue-i18n等,用于实现表格、国际化等功能。
7. Vue.js的实践案例分析
- 分析其他开发者或公司是如何使用Vue.js构建项目的。
- 了解Vue.js在实际项目中的应用,包括响应式系统、组件化策略、性能优化等。
8. Vue.js的学习工具
- Vue Devtools:用于浏览器的Vue.js开发者工具,方便查看和调试Vue.js应用。
- 代码编辑器:如Visual Studio Code,拥有丰富的Vue.js扩展插件,提供语法高亮、代码片段、热重载等功能。
通过以上知识点,我们可以构建起一个全面的Vue.js学习框架,从而更系统地学习和掌握这一前端技术。
2022-05-04 上传
2021-03-23 上传
2021-03-23 上传
2021-05-25 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
牟云峰
- 粉丝: 20
- 资源: 4565